The honor escort will ride from Charlotte to Newton on NC 16 when the remains of Sgt. Willie Dennis Hill are returned home.
Hill's remains were recovered from North Korea and were flown to Charlotte Douglas International Airport today. Touchdown was scheduled for 11 a.m., and the escort planned to leave Charlotte for Newton at noon.
The Patriot Guard will escort the procession in Hill's honor and will stand for the Army hero until he is respectfully interred in Concord Cemetery in Catawba.
The Catawba County Sheriff's Office will lead the caravan through Catawba County to Dale Earnhardt Chevrolet in Newton, where the Newton Police Department will take over until arrival at Tom Rawls Funeral Home.
